Gaston first appears as the main antagonist of Walt Disney's Academy Award-winning film, {{w|Beauty and the Beast (1991 film)|''Beauty and the Beast''}}, voiced by Richard White. A popular and arrogant hunter, he has an intense crush on Belle and seeks to win her affection through various schemes. On one such occasion, he attempts to propose to her, complete with a faux-wedding arrangement, but she kicks him out of her father's house. He sulks in the village tavern, but when Maurice arrives and rants about Belle's capture courtesy of the Beast, Gaston makes another plan to "win" Belle.
